Output 43603a90fd8bd8844e9646417b45eb19344268fb17cd20909a29ec1f7ca37ee6:1

value
3014680
script pubkey
OP_0 OP_PUSHBYTES_20 b5868d542ba87fc382393c635f32564323c46ad7
address
ltc1qkkrg64pt4plu8q3e83347vjkgv3ug6khmrx0a7
transaction
43603a90fd8bd8844e9646417b45eb19344268fb17cd20909a29ec1f7ca37ee6
spent
true